12, Hollybank Boys Lane, Fulwood, Preston, PR2 3QZ is a leasehold flat built between 1983-1990. The property offers approximately 527 square feet of living space and is situated on the 1st floor.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have one bedroom.

The estimated current market value of the property is £88,230 , which equates to approximately £167 per square foot. It was last sold on 22 Jan 2010 for £75,000. Since then, the value has increased by £13,230, representing a 17.6% increase, or approximately 1.1% per year.

The current estimated value of £88,230 is:

  • 48.7% lower than the average property price on Boys Lane
  • 21.4% lower than the average in the PR2 3QZ postcode area
  • and 52.0% lower than the average price for Preston as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 1 December 2008,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

12, Hollybank Boys Lane, Fulwood, Preston, Lancashire, PR2 3QZ has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 3 Dec 2016.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 1 Dec 2008. The rating of C is unchanged, though the energy efficiency score decreased by 2.6%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to low energy lighting in 50% of f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to good.
